  • It varies lender to lender. Some take the seiss x 4, others take 80% of income as a max (so treat same as a furlowed employee), some will take 75% of income (as seiss covers 3 months)
    Nationwide are one of the more fluid ones out there in that they dont seem to have any hard and fast rule but it will be considered in the assessment as from their pov you cant claim to the government that your income has been adversely affected and then borrow from the bank by claiming that your income is unaffected. These two actions are contradictory.
